Immune Disorders Connecting Type2 Diabetes and Cardiovascular Complications
2024-05-29
Abstract excerpt
Type2 diabetes(T2D) is a pervasive modern disease, classified as a metabolic disorder marked by hyperglycemia, hyperinsulinemia, and life-long threatening cardiovascular morbidities. Subclinical inflammation stands as the primary pathogenetic factor propelling T2D progression, correlated with heightened levels of proinflammatory cytokines.
